Core Viewpoint - The article emphasizes the importance of HBM (High Bandwidth Memory) in the AI chip sector and highlights the need for domestic production capabilities in China to overcome reliance on foreign technology and equipment [1][2]. Group 1: HBM Technology and Market Landscape - HBM has become a "performance multiplier" in AI chips, data centers, and supercomputing due to its 3D stacking architecture and ultra-high bandwidth performance [1]. - The global HBM market is dominated by SK Hynix, Samsung, and Micron, with China's HBM industry facing a domestic equipment localization rate of less than 5%, which is a significant barrier to the development of local storage chips [2]. Group 2: Challenges in HBM Manufacturing - Key technical barriers in HBM manufacturing include precision limits, complex processes, quality requirements for DRAM, yield and cost challenges, and the need for scalable mass production [1]. - The precision required for chip stacking is at the sub-micron or even tens of nanometers level, which is critical to avoid interconnection failures or signal degradation [1]. Group 3: Domestic Innovations and Solutions - Beijing Huazhuo Precision Technology Co., Ltd. (Huazhuo Precision) has developed a series of high-end equipment aimed at HBM chip manufacturing, including hybrid bonding equipment and laser annealing devices, to address the "bottleneck" in domestic HBM chip production [1][2]. - Huazhuo Precision's equipment matrix aims to provide a complete set of key process solutions, enabling Chinese HBM companies to "overtake on a bend" in the face of ongoing U.S. semiconductor equipment restrictions [2][3]. Group 4: Strategic Importance - The push for HBM localization has reached a national information security strategy level, highlighting the critical nature of developing domestic capabilities in semiconductor technology [2]. - Huazhuo Precision's innovations not only fill the gap in key equipment localization but also aim to transition China's storage industry from "import substitution" to "defining standards," leading to continuous technological iterations [3].

Core Viewpoint - The article discusses the recent criticism of the CHIPS Act by former President Trump, which aims to reduce U.S. dependence on Asian semiconductor production and has garnered bipartisan support in Congress [1][2]. Summary by Sections CHIPS Act Overview - The CHIPS Act is a bipartisan law that allocates $50 billion to rebuild the U.S. semiconductor industry, which is crucial for various technologies [2]. - Following the signing of the act by President Biden in 2022, companies have identified new factory locations in states like Arizona, New York, and Ohio [2][3]. Trump's Criticism - Trump labeled the CHIPS Act as "very terrible" during a recent speech, which has raised concerns among semiconductor executives about potential funding retraction [1][2]. - Some Republican senators, including Todd Young, have sought clarification from the White House regarding Trump's comments, emphasizing the act's success [2][6]. Impact on the Semiconductor Industry - The Department of Commerce has already signed contracts providing over $36 billion in federal subsidies under the CHIPS Act, with major companies like Samsung, Intel, and TSMC committing to invest billions in U.S. chip manufacturing [7]. - Trump's proposal to replace incentives with tariffs could increase overseas production costs, potentially affecting TSMC's investment plans in Arizona [7][8]. Internal Changes in the Department of Commerce - Reports indicate that the Department of Commerce has dismissed 40 employees from the CHIPS office, nearly one-third of the team, and is considering changes to subsidy guidelines [5][6]. - The semiconductor industry association held a call to discuss Trump's remarks, attributing his criticism to personal animosity towards Biden [6]. Industry Sentiment - Despite concerns, many industry executives remain confident that their legal agreements with the Department of Commerce will not change [6]. - The article highlights the slow rollout of subsidies, which has frustrated some industry leaders, as the Biden administration took months to review projects after the act's enactment [8]. Conclusion - The CHIPS Act is viewed as a critical initiative for revitalizing U.S. semiconductor manufacturing, with bipartisan support despite recent political tensions [9].

Core Viewpoint - EUV technology is overcoming challenges such as high costs and complex optical systems, showing significant advantages in processes of 10nm and below, with recent advancements from major companies indicating a new phase of commercial application and development [1]. Group 1: High NA EUV Developments - Intel is the first chip manufacturer to purchase High NA EUV lithography machines, with each machine valued at €350 million, currently used for R&D purposes [3]. - Intel's early results show that High NA machines can complete tasks with fewer exposures and processing steps compared to earlier machines, indicating a strong commitment to leading in the High NA EUV era [3][4]. - imec demonstrated a 90% yield in electrical testing of 20nm spaced metal lines using High NA EUV lithography, confirming the technology's capability at such small dimensions [6][10]. Group 2: Competitive Landscape in DRAM - Micron has introduced its first EUV-based 1γ (1-gamma) 16Gb DDR5 devices, achieving a 20% reduction in power consumption and a 30% increase in bit density compared to previous generations [11][15]. - Micron's transition to EUV is expected to improve economic efficiency for new nodes, combining EUV with multiple patterning DUV technology [15][16]. - The competition among major memory manufacturers is intensifying as Micron adopts EUV, with Samsung and SK Hynix also investing in High NA EUV machines to enhance their competitive edge [17]. Group 3: EUV Mask Technology - Samsung has decided to procure EUV pellicles from Mitsui Chemicals to improve production efficiency, following challenges in yield for its 3nm process [22][23]. - The development of EUV pellicles is crucial for reducing pattern defects in chip manufacturing, with ongoing efforts to enhance the performance and lifespan of these films [21][25]. Group 4: Future of EUV Technology - The ongoing innovation in EUV technology is expected to lead to more efficient, precise, and cost-effective chip manufacturing processes, supporting the semiconductor industry's growth and competitiveness [29].
